Antique copy of "A Turkish Woman's European Impressions" by Zeyneb Hanoum, identified on the title page as the heroine of Pierre Loti's novel "Les Desenchantees" ("The Disenchanted"). Edited and with an introduction by Grace Ellison. The book contains 23 illustrations from photographs and a drawing by Auguste Rodin. Published by Seeley, Service & Co. Ltd., 38 Great Russell Street, London, 1913.

The red cloth binding features a gilt-stamped figure of a veiled woman on the front cover. The book retains its dust jacket, which repeats the veiled figure illustration in dark blue ink and carries a pasted review slip at the lower front panel with notices from the Manchester Guardian, Evening Standard, and The Sheffield Daily Independent. The rear of the dust jacket lists additional titles from Seeley, Service & Co. Ltd. Interior pages include photographic plates with printed captions.

The dust jacket shows overall soiling, edge wear, and toning. The cloth binding shows wear at the extremities with bumping at the corners. Interior pages are toned with occasional spotting.
Dimensions: 5-3/8" L x 1-1/2" W x 7-5/8" H
